Output eae6671f53d28da60ec1095fa7db3a085fc68fa18fff5332753dc443c6e05adc:2

value
10335450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ab1235513af4fdf5e3d8c38269c90b547cb6f4 OP_EQUAL
address
36anfwXixMQCNqvMvgCEBhUZQxq9V3Da8F
transaction
eae6671f53d28da60ec1095fa7db3a085fc68fa18fff5332753dc443c6e05adc
spent
true